Psychotherapy is a process of deep exploration that seeks to create a greater understanding of the self. Once you understand something, you will learn skills to create more options so you can make the decision that will enhance your view of yourself, tour various roles in your life, and your relationships. Skills learned in psychotherapy can improve how you assess things (decrease shame, guilt, anxiety, for example), how you understand what others are doing (such as depersonalizing their behaviors, decreasing our reactivity to things they say or do), and improve your ability to communicate your wants and needs clearly and effectively.

My approach to Psychotherapy is client-centered, collaborative, and individual to each client and the issues they are struggling to overcome. I use an attachment based, depth psychology focus with clients, including children and couples. Some of my clients may choose to use Sand Tray Therapy, which is a non-verbal form of expressive therapy. Sand Tray therapy can help to access and heal the deeper, non-conscious aspects of current life struggles.
